Transaction 69e7d26c5916e83fe69b0e511624d4ad021a74b588fde2e438b56a59c4d18972

block
a15a21044d3a8160175ce3d304a7171a6b80218fe51f77d91e557a5fea2b4999

1 Input

24 Outputs